Magnetic testing rod with a diameter of 20 mm is used to check and test the presence of metallic and magnetic contaminants in the selected material. It can be used for dry mixtures as well as liquids. Inside there is a magnetic core with strong NdFeB magnets with sufficient performance for testing magnetic contaminants. Using circular movements, you can test whether the material contains magnetic contaminants. These are captured on the functional half of the rod. For their subsequent removal, simply pull the handle and the contaminants will automatically fall off the surface of the rod. You don’t need to do any time-consuming manual cleaning.

The testing magnetic rod is made of stainless steel according to DIN 1.4301 / AISI 304 / ČSN 17240 standards with a polished surface finish. Its weight is 0.7 kg. The diameter of the magnetic part is 20 mm and the length is 140 mm. The magnetic testing rod is equipped with neodymium magnetswith a pull-off force of 60 N.

Procedure for measuring magnetic force

The measurement is performed using a standard gaussmeter at the location with the highest structural magnetic induction – at the pole pieces or at the lowest point of the magnetic circuit arc. The test is repeated 3 times at different locations of the magnetic circuit and the average magnetic induction is calculated.

Procedure for measuring pull-off force

We measure using a polished steel reference sample with a diameter of 10 mm and a height of 20 mm. The measurement is performed at the location with the highest structural pull-off force – at the pole pieces or at the lowest point of the magnetic circuit arc. We record the force at which the reference sample detached. The test is repeated 3 times and the average pull-off force is calculated.

For your information: 10 N ≈ approx. 1 kg.

The resulting pull-off force depends on many factors – e.g. the dimensions of the reference sample, the air gap between the reference sample and the tested magnetic circuit, the surface finish of the reference sample, etc.

 

The magnetic testing rod is intended for testing and checking bulk and liquid material for the presence of metallic or magnetic contaminants. It is an effective helper for workers in the food industry, agricultural production, construction, the chemical industry, the automotive industry, and manufacturing plants where dry or liquid material is handled.

The testing rod is equipped with a magnetic core with neodymium magnets. The core is enclosed inside the rod and can be moved up and down as needed. The outer part of the rod is made of stainless steel (grade 1.4301 / AISI 304 – suitable for use in the food industry) with a polished surface finish. The handle of the magnetic rod is made of hard plastic for easy handling. As standard, the testing rod can be used at temperatures up to a maximum of 80 °C. We do not recommend exceeding this temperature, as gradual demagnetization could occur.

 

Magnetic testing rod is easy to use. It is inserted into a container with the mixture and circular movements are used to test for the presence of metallic and magnetic contaminants. These are captured on the lower half of the rod. After removing it from the container and pulling the plastic handle, the contaminants easily fall off the surface of the rod on the lower half.
